Definitions:

Sleep deprivation

A condition resulting from inadequate quantity or quality of sleep, which can affect cognitive function, mood, and physical health.

Wake up

The act of emerging from sleep to a state of consciousness.

Feel rested

The sensation of having regained energy and alertness after resting or sleeping, often associated with physical and mental well-being.

Obstructive sleep apnea

A disorder where breathing repeatedly stops and starts during sleep due to throat muscles intermittently relaxing and blocking the airway.
